The 1979–80 All-Ireland Senior Club Hurling Championship was the tenth season of the All-Ireland Senior Club Hurling Championship, the Gaelic Athletic Association's premier club hurling tournament. The All-Ireland series began on 12 April 1980 and ended on 1 June 1980.
Blackrock were the defending champions, however, they were defeated in the All-Ireland semi-final.Castlegar won the title after defeating McQuillan's by 1-11 to 1-8 in the final.
